VPS参考测评推荐
专注分享VPS主机优惠信息
衡天云优惠活动
华纳云最新优惠促销活动
jtti最新优惠促销活动

wordpress建立数据库连接出错的原因及解决方法(WordPress建立数据库连接出错)

locvps
主机参考:VPS测评参考推荐/专注分享VPS服务器优惠信息!若您是商家可以在本站进行投稿,查看详情!此外我们还提供软文收录、PayPal代付、广告赞助等服务,查看详情!
我们发布的部分优惠活动文章可能存在时效性,购买时建议在本站搜索商家名称可查看相关文章充分了解该商家!若非中文页面可使用Edge浏览器同步翻译!PayPal代付/收录合作

WordPress主要使用PHP语言和MySQL作为数据库。每当用户访问网站时,一些PHP命令就会运行并从数据库中检索数据。如果命令无法获取数据,网站将无法加载,可能会提示您报错,比如常见的“建立数据库连接出错”。那么如何解决WordPress出现数据库连接错误的问题呢?让我们来看看吧。

wordpress建立数据库连接出错的原因及解决方法(WordPress建立数据库连接出错)-主机参考

当访问者试图访问网站时,它会提示WordPress在建立数据库连接时出错。它会在你的网站日志文件中生成一个500状态码,表示服务器有问题,请求的资源没有送达,网站无法正常打开。

WordPress建立数据库连接时出错。最常见的原因包括:

数据库的登录凭据填写不正确;数据库丢失或个别损坏,导致数据库无法正常使用;WordPress安装中可能有损坏的文件;数据库问题。有时数据库会因为网站流量高峰而过载,或者因为并发连接太多而无响应。这在共享主机中很常见,因为它们为同一服务器上的许多用户使用相同的资源。解决“WordPress建立数据库连接时出错”的常用方法:

1.仔细检查数据库登录凭证(包括数据库名、用户名、密码、主机名等。)

WordPress网站的连接细节存储在wp-config.php文件中,该文件通常位于WordPress网站的根目录下。打开文件后,检查DB_NAME、DB_USER、DB_PASSWORD和DB_HOST对应的参数值。这些信息必须正确,才能成功连接到数据库。

2.修复损坏的数据库

当我们对WordPress网站进行更改时,我们需要提前进行数据备份,以防数据丢失。新的WordPress主题或插件可能会不断地添加/删除数百个数据表。在此过程中,数据库可能会损坏。这时你需要访问WordPress管理后台,查看表是否不可用,需要修复数据库。

WordPress实际上提供了一种可以启动的数据库修复模式。只需将以下内容添加到wp-config.php文件的底部。

定义(& # 8216;WP _ ALLOW _ REPAIR & # 8217,真);

然后浏览器访问WordPress网站地址:https://yourdomain.com/wp-admin/maint/repair.php.在这个页面上,我们可以选择“修复数据库”或者“修复优化数据库”。由于我们目前可能正在对网站进行故障排除,建议使用“修复数据库”选项,这样效率更高。

3.修复损坏的文件。

“建立数据库连接时出错”的另一个可能原因是文件已损坏。无论是由于通过FTP传输文件的问题,还是外人访问我们网站的权利问题,还是主机的问题,我们都可以很快解决这个问题。特别是,在尝试此操作之前,请备份网站。比如我们可以从WordPress官方网站下载最新版本的安装包,解压文件,然后删除wp-content文件夹和wp-config-sample.php文件。

然后,通过SFTP上传剩余的文件到我们的网站,覆盖现有的文件。这将替换所有有问题的文件,并确保我们有干净和未损坏的新文件。最后,清空浏览器缓存,查看WordPress网站,看看错误是否仍然存在。

4.数据库服务器问题

如果“建立数据库连接出错”的问题在尝试了上述方法后仍无法解决,那么我们可以联系托管服务商,检查是否是数据库服务器的问题。例如,如果数据库中有太多的并发连接,可能会发生错误。因为许多主机限制服务器上一次允许的连接数。

这几篇文章你可能也喜欢:

本文由主机参考刊发,转载请注明:wordpress建立数据库连接出错的原因及解决方法(WordPress建立数据库连接出错) https://zhujicankao.com/88848.html

【腾讯云】领8888元采购礼包,抢爆款云服务器 每月 9元起,个人开发者加享折上折!
打赏
转载请注明原文链接:主机参考 » wordpress建立数据库连接出错的原因及解决方法(WordPress建立数据库连接出错)
主机参考仅做资料收集,不对商家任何信息及交易做信用担保,购买前请注意风险,有交易纠纷请自行解决!请查阅:特别声明

评论 抢沙发

评论前必须登录!